Why Top-Floor Rooms Get So Hot
Four factors make top-floor rooms significantly harder to cool than rooms on lower floors. Understanding them helps you choose the right cooler.
Direct Sunlight on the Roof
The roof absorbs direct sunlight all day long. In peak summer, roof surface temperatures can reach 60–70°C. This heat radiates downward into the top-floor room through the ceiling, adding significant heat load that smaller coolers simply cannot offset.
Poor Roof Insulation
Most Indian homes, especially older apartments, have minimal or no roof insulation. Concrete slabs transfer heat directly into the room below. A well-insulated roof reduces heat transfer by 40–60%, but without insulation, the ceiling itself becomes a radiator.
Heat Retention Through the Night
Roofs retain heat long after sunset. Even at 10 PM, a roof that baked in 45°C sun all day can still be radiating heat into the room. This is why top-floor rooms feel uncomfortably warm at night even when the outdoor temperature has dropped to 30°C.
Hot Air Rises — No Escape
Top-floor rooms have nowhere for hot air to escape to. Heat from lower floors rises through staircases and walls. Combined with roof heat, top-floor rooms experience a heat sandwich effect that ground-floor rooms do not face.
How to Improve Cooling in Top Floor Rooms
Six practical strategies to get the most out of your air cooler when the roof is radiating heat.
Use a High-Capacity Desert Cooler
For top-floor rooms, personal and tower coolers under 40L are not enough. You need a 65–75L desert cooler with a powerful 180W+ motor. The larger pad area and higher airflow can offset the extra heat load coming through the roof. A small cooler in a top-floor room is like using a desk fan in an oven.
Ensure Proper Cross-Ventilation
Air coolers work by evaporating water into dry air and pushing it out. If the room has no exit for humid air, the cooling stops. Keep a door or large window slightly open on the opposite side of the cooler. For top-floor rooms, this is even more critical because the heat trapped inside needs an escape route.
Use the Cooler During Night for Better Results
Nighttime temperatures drop, and ambient humidity often decreases after sunset. This is when evaporative cooling works best. Fill the tank before bed and let the cooler run on medium speed through the night. The outdoor cool air combined with the cooler creates a comfortable sleeping environment even on the top floor.
Add Ice for Afternoon Peak Heat
During the afternoon when roof heat is at its peak, adding ice to the cooler's ice chamber (or directly into the water) drops the output air temperature by an additional 3–5°C. Models like the Crompton Optimus have built-in ice chambers. For models without one, freeze water bottles and place them in the tank.
Seal Gaps Around Doors & Windows
Hot air enters through gaps around doors, windows, and electrical outlets. Use weather stripping tape to seal door bottoms and window edges. A well-sealed room needs 10–15% less cooling capacity because the cooler only has to fight roof heat, not infiltration heat.
Place the Cooler Near the Hottest Wall
In top-floor rooms, the ceiling is the hottest surface, but the west-facing wall also absorbs afternoon sun. Position the cooler so its airflow pushes across the room from the cooler side toward the hot wall. This creates a cooling sweep that counteracts the radiant heat. Avoid placing the cooler directly under a hot ceiling vent.
When an Air Cooler Is Not Enough
In extremely hot conditions — especially on the top floor of a building in cities like Delhi, Jaipur, or Ahmedabad where temperatures hit 45–48°C — even the best desert cooler may struggle. Roof heat, poor insulation, and high ambient temperatures can overwhelm evaporative cooling.
If your top-floor room stays above 32°C even with a cooler running, it is time to consider a split AC. ACs actively remove heat from the room rather than just adding cool air, making them the only reliable solution for extreme top-floor heat.
